Output fdcb368a0a323cfef741029b213b2585d64b3997cbeb20ab005e0f33288e806a:1

value
34947928
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b17ebf0204c5f04dc36eee7c82d5eabcaa0abb66 OP_EQUALVERIFY OP_CHECKSIG
address
LbQTheCLpNpRyDj3CJFcQ7LWr9FZiQMUKC
transaction
fdcb368a0a323cfef741029b213b2585d64b3997cbeb20ab005e0f33288e806a
spent
true